POWDER HOUSE scientifically validated biogrape™’s self-microencapsulation through a multi-tiered framework combining in-vitro digestion, high-resolution electron microscopy, and biochemical assays. INFOGEST-standardized protocols and TEM imaging confirmed the natural formation of protective fiber-based encapsulation layers, preserving bioactive integrity through gastric stress and enabling localized autonomous release—outperforming conventional synthetic encapsulation methods without artificial carriers or chemical stabilizers

DPPH antioxidant assays demonstrated biogrape™ demonstrated superior polyphenol retention following gastric digestion, confirming its scalable, science-backed efficacy.
